About Easterseals UCP
Easterseals UCP is one of the largest social service nonprofits in North Carolina and Virginia with more than 2,000 employees operating 20+ programs. They are dedicated to helping children and adults living with disabilities and mental health challenges.

Project Overview
Easterseals UCP’s website was limited in its capability to manage brand content, optimize for organic search and track analytics. The brand wanted a fresh, new look and the ability to automate functions, integrate email marketing, perform SEO and access web analytics. Human Resources and Fundraising teams needed seamless user experience on career, donor and sponsorship pages.
The website development project began with the migration to a new content management system, WordPress, and gave Easterseals UCP control of the domain. I was tasked with the front-end development of the new website to improve the information architecture, redesign for user experience, and optimize web content.
My role included automating marketing and development functions, integrating MailChimp and designing user journeys. This process allowed me to dive deeper into direct audience analytics, implement an automation strategy, and increase lead retention and donations.
Website Optimization and SEO
I implemented and managed a search engine optimization (SEO) strategy to increase organic traffic to the new website. During the copywriting phase, I consolidated lengthy and technical healthcare information into easily digestible, keyword-driven content. In tandem with our Google Ads Specialist, I established search engine marketing (SEM) goals. Post-launch, I consistently executed successful SEO through research, geo-targeting, generating keyword-rich blog posts and integrating the strategy with social media campaigns.
Outcomes
During user testing, it was clear that the user journey became more streamlined and the user experience improved. The website achieved level 3 accessibility for people living with disabilities. All users had more support and intuitive guidance to get connected with the services they needed. The optimized pages for our admin teams resulted in increased web traffic and page interaction, more job application submissions, and donations.
By the Numbers (6 Months Post-Launch)
- Increased new user traffic from organic search by 863%
- Increased average engagement from users by 206%
- Increased average engagement time on website by 106%
